247Sports’ Steve Lorenz caught up with the father of five-star CB Iman Marshall following his in-home visit this evening with Michigan. Some very positive things were said about Coach Harbaugh and the other Michigan coaches who joined him in California (Jedd Fisch, John Baxter and Greg Jackson) by Marshall’s father. Via 247Sports ($):

“The visit with Michigan went great,” the elder Marshall said. “It was very informative and enlightening. I do feel comfortable with them as a staff now. You can tell they’re first class coaches, but more importantly they’re first class men and fathers. I would have no issues sending my son to Michigan and attending that program because I know they have his best interest both on and off the field.”

Its been long forecasted that Marshall will attend USC- his favorite school growing. From the quotes above, however, Michigan certainly seems to have a chance with the 4th best player in the country. Marshall will announce his decision on National Signing Day (February 4th).
